Software Engineer

Dallas, Texas

Talent Software Services, Inc.
Job Expired - Click here to search for similar jobs
Senior Engineer

Dallas, TX

We are seeking experienced Senior Engineers to join our software maintenance and support team. As a Senior Engineer, you will be responsible for providing maintenance and support for OSP 10 and Rel 7.7 software products.

Your expertise in Corgi, Pacemaker for RHEL HA, Python, git, ansible, and Jenkins/Groovy will be crucial in ensuring the stability and reliability of our software offerings.

You will work closely with a team of engineers, reviewing published vulnerabilities, and providing support to customers who are using previous versions of our software products.

Performs research, design, implementation and support tasks as a member of team.

Works in accordance with project guidelines, quality standards and code conventions.

MAIN TASKS AND RESPONSIBILITIES

Provide maintenance and support for OSP 10 and Rel 7.7 software products

Review and address published vulnerabilities, ensuring the software remains secure and resilient.

Collaborate with a team of engineers to troubleshoot and resolve customer issues.

Assist in backporting critical CVEs (Common Vulnerabilities and Exposures) to maintain software security.

Work closely with kernel developers to address software issues and optimize performance.

Maintain a thorough understanding of the software products and their functionality.

Collaborate with internal teams to develop and implement software patches and updates.

Contribute to the improvement of software maintenance processes and procedures.

Stay up to date with industry trends and advancements to provide proactive support and recommendations.

Ensures that assigned area/areas are delivered within set deadlines and required quality objectives.

Provides estimations, agrees task duration with the manager and contributes to project plan of assigned area.

Analyzes scope of alternative solutions and makes decision about area implementation based on his/her experience and technical expertise.

Reports about area readiness/quality, and raises red flags in crisis situations which are beyond his/her AOR.

Initiates and conducts code reviews, creates code standards, conventions and guidelines Collaborates with other teams

Must have:

5+ years of experience in software development

3+ years of experience in programming languages such as Golang, C , Python or demonstrated ability to learn and apply these languages

Knowledge of containers and containers orchestration

Experience working with Openshift Service Mesh (Istio)

Experience working with Version Control Systems (git)

Ability and desire to learn new technologies and tools

Ability to prioritize tasks and work independently

Ability to collaborate effectively with a distributed team across different time zones

Excellent problem-solving skills and attention to detail

Strong communication(oral & written) and interpersonal skills

Would be a plus:

Familiarity with Networking concepts

Familiarity with Open Source projects and contributions

Experience with Linux and bash scripting

Knowledge of CI/CD tooling and mechanisms such as Jenkins and Github action

Experience with Service Mesh architecture and related technologies
Date Posted: 08 May 2024
Job Expired - Click here to search for similar jobs